Ett urklipp därifrån
When you apply the brake handle in your locomotive, you’ll find that the last car in your consist will brake at a
different time to the first car due to propagation of air in the system needing to travel the length of the train – all of this reproducing the way real trains brake.
Of course I’ve simplified things here but the whole process is understandably complex.

SimuGraph also allows us to simulate connection of air hoses between vehicles and you’ll see that each vehicle in a consist is connected together when coupled.
These hoses and other connections will swing back and forth as the train moves and this movement is not simply an animation –
the physics system is driving how this moves, applying movement based on the forces at work.
